Comprehending Treadmill Types
Before delving into particular brands, it's worth understanding the primary kinds of treadmills readily available in the market. This introduction will help individuals identify which type best fits their physical fitness requirements and budget plan.
1. Manual TreadmillsDescription: These treadmills do not rely on electricity and are powered solely by the user's motion.Pros: Generally less costly.Compact and light-weight, making them easy to store.Cons: Limited includes compared to motorized treadmills.Less ideal for high-intensity workouts.2. Motorized TreadmillsDescription: These treadmills come geared up with electric motors that assist in movement and enable adjustable speed settings.Pros: Offer a large range of speed and slope choices.Frequently equipped with advanced innovation, including workout programs and heart rate monitors.Cons: More costly and require more maintenance.Heavier, making them tough to move.3. Folding TreadmillsDescription: These treadmills can be folded for benefit, making them an outstanding choice for those with restricted space.Pros: Space-saving design.Still uses motorized alternatives.Cons: May compromise some stability and toughness for portability.4. When purchasing a new treadmill, several key features ought to be considered:

Motor Power (HP): A more powerful motor (at least 2.5 HP) is necessary for running and for users who plan to utilize the Treadmill (Alllifesciences.Com) regularly.

Running Surface: Consider the size of the belt. A longer and broader running surface area can accommodate longer strides and offers much better safety.

Slope Options: Adjustable slope can include strength to workouts and target various muscle groups.

Exercise Programs: Many treadmills use integrated exercise programs that can guide users through various workouts and routines.

Show Features: A clear display makes it possible for users to track their speed, distance, calories burned, and heart rate more quickly.

Cushioning: Adequate shock absorption can minimize the threat of injury and supply a more comfortable running experience.

Technology Integration: Features like Bluetooth connection, mobile app integration, and integrated speakers can boost the exercise experience.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: How much should I budget for a treadmill?
A: Budget can vary based on features and quality. Manual treadmills begin around ₤ 100, while motorized designs can vary from ₤ 500 to ₤ 3,000, depending upon advanced functions.
Q2: How often should I preserve my treadmill?
A: Regular maintenance, including lubing the belt and checking the motor, must be done monthly. Inspect the treadmill for wear and tear frequently.
Q3: Can I lose weight with a treadmill?
A: Yes, routine use of the treadmill, integrated with a healthy diet plan, can help with weight reduction. Including interval training increases intensity and calorie burn.
Q4: Is it much better to run on a treadmill or outdoors?
A: Both have benefits. Treadmills provide a controlled environment and cushioning, while outdoor running deals diverse surroundings and natural inclines.
Q5: Do I require special shoes for utilizing a treadmill?
A: While specific treadmill shoes aren't necessary, wearing good-quality running shoes developed for assistance, cushioning, and stability is suggested.
